學會了orm 對象關系映射,你就不需要掌握sql語句也可以完成對數(shù)據(jù)庫的操作(在安卓開發(fā)中)
創(chuàng)新互聯(lián)網(wǎng)站建設由有經(jīng)驗的網(wǎng)站設計師、開發(fā)人員和項目經(jīng)理組成的專業(yè)建站團隊,負責網(wǎng)站視覺設計、用戶體驗優(yōu)化、交互設計和前端開發(fā)等方面的工作,以確保網(wǎng)站外觀精美、成都網(wǎng)站設計、做網(wǎng)站易于使用并且具有良好的響應性。以下是本人最近學習的orm 對象關系映射 與大家分享下
orm 對象關系映射
提供了概念性的、易于理解的模型化數(shù)據(jù)的方法
插入數(shù)據(jù):
ContentValues values = new ContentValues();
values.put("name", "test");
values.put("phone", "465465465");
mDB.insert(DBTable.TABLE_NAME, //想要插入數(shù)據(jù)的表名
null, //當values為null的時候,或者values 值為空的時候,要強行出入一個null的列表名
values); //代表一行的數(shù)據(jù)
更新數(shù)據(jù):
ContentValues values = new ContentValues();
values.put(DBTable.PHONE, "1399999999");
mDB.update(DBTable.TABLE_NAME,
values ,
"studentid = ?", //條件語句
new String[]{"1"}); //占位符的參數(shù)
刪除數(shù)據(jù):
mDB.delete(DBTable.TABLE_NAME,
"name = ?",
new String[]{"test"});
查詢數(shù)據(jù):
Cursor cursor = mDB.query(DBTable.TABLE_NAME,
new String[]{"phone","name"}, //要查詢的列名
null, //條件語句
null, //占位符參數(shù)
null, //分組條件
null, //占位符參數(shù)
"name DESC"); //排序
另外有需要云服務器可以了解下創(chuàng)新互聯(lián)scvps.cn,海內外云服務器15元起步,三天無理由+7*72小時售后在線,公司持有idc許可證,提供“云服務器、裸金屬服務器、高防服務器、香港服務器、美國服務器、虛擬主機、免備案服務器”等云主機租用服務以及企業(yè)上云的綜合解決方案,具有“安全穩(wěn)定、簡單易用、服務可用性高、性價比高”等特點與優(yōu)勢,專為企業(yè)上云打造定制,能夠滿足用戶豐富、多元化的應用場景需求。